P1 line 7-22

COVID-19 is an emerging disease whose impact on the return to work of hospital staff is not yet known. This study was aimed to evaluate the prevalence of delayed return to work associated with medical, personal and professional factors in hospital staff tested positive for COVID-19 during the second epidemic wave. A descriptive, analytical observational study was conducted. The source population consisted of all staff of a French University Hospital Center who had an RT-PCR test or an antigenic test positive for SARS-CoV-2 during the period from September 6 to November 30, 2020. Delayed return to work was defined as a return to work after a period of at least 8 days of eviction, whereas before the eviction period decided by the French government was 14 days. Data collection was done by an anonymous online self-questionnaire. The participation rate was 43% (216 participants out of 502 eligible subjects). 40% of the staff had a delayed return to work and 24% of  them reported delayed return to work due to persistent asthenia. Delayed return to work was significantly associated with age, fear of returning to work, persistent asthenia but the number of symptoms lasting more than 7 days was the only factor that remains significantly associated after multivariate analysis. From this study, it appears the interest of identifying the number of persistent symptoms as a possible indicator of delayed to work emerges.  Moreover, persistent asthenia should be given special attention by practitioners to detect a possible long COVID.

 

Please provide clarification regarding how you determined the dependent variable 'delayed return to work' and specify the source of this information.

Response to reviewer 2:

The authors added a few sentences to explain how this information was  determined (page 3  line 103-111)

A delayed return to work was defined as a period of absence from the workstation (time off work, leave or teleworking) of more than 7 days. This information was collected in the questionnaire through the question "How many days were you absent from work, or teleworking, due to your COVID-19 infection?". It was therefore collected in quantitative form and on a declarative basis. A delayed return to work was considered when the answer to the above question was greater than seven days. This cut-off was selected based on the French Defense Council decision at the time of the study, which was to isolate infected people for a minimum of 7 days”.

Additionally, please explain how you arrived at the minimum sample size used for the study.

Response to reviewer 2:

The authors added a few sentences to explain how the number of subjects needed was estimated, page 3 line 137-141:

“The minimum sample size calculation was based on several assumptions. The proportion of workers presenting a delayed return was expected to be around 40% according to the literature. To achieve a study power of 80%, it was estimated that a sample size of 288 participants would be required to detect a significant difference with an odds ratio of 2 and an alpha risk of 5%.”

For Figure 1, I recommend considering an alternative approach for trend measurement, such as a joint point analysis or a p-trend analysis, which may be more appropriate in this context.

 

Response to reviewer 2:

The authors have added the following sentences:

Page 3 line 142 in “Materials and Methods”

 

“A joinpoint regression was also conducted to identifiy trends in several symptoms frequencies during the thirty first days. After observing graphical representations of these evolutions, a model with one joinpoint was realized for each symptom and the slopes were calculated before and after the joinpoint”.

 

 Page4 line 167 in “Results”

 

“The results of the joinpoint regression analysis concerning symptoms evolution during the thirty first days are presented in supplementary materials. Symptoms frequencies of fever, headache, myarthralgia and digestive disorders strongly declined until reaching values near zero during the first ten days (Figure S1, S1bis and Table S1). Frequencies of asthenia, respiratory disorders, anxiety and anosmia declined until reaching joinpoints situated around twenty days, and after these joinpoint stayed above zero at least until the thirtieth day (Figure S1, S1bis and Table S1)”.

Response to reviewer 3:

 

The authors gave more details to describe the content of the questionnaire page 3 line 112-135.

“The anonymous self-administered questionnaire covered 3 areas with 16 single- and 4 multiple-choice questions.

- Personal: gender, age, marital status (3 questions)

- Occupational: occupational category, hospital unit, pace and hours of work, changes to workplace, concern of returning to work (8 questions)

- Medical: comorbidity, SARS-CoV-2 infection, COVID-19 symptoms, duration of each symptom, Hospitalisation related to COVID-19 (9 questions)

Persistent symptoms of COVID-19 were investigated using the following question:

Have you had any persistent symptoms of COVID 19 that have delayed (or are still delaying) your return to work?

  • Yes persistent fatigue or malaise
  • Yes persistent fever
  • Yes persistent headache
  • Yes persistent muscle or joint pain
  • Yes persistent coughing or breathing difficulties
  • Yes persistent diarrhea or stomach ache
  • Yes persistent loss of taste or smell
  • Yes persistent anxiety or anguish
  • No persistent symptoms

Complications from COVID-19 were investigated using the following question: Have you experienced any complications from COVID 19 that have delayed (or are still delaying) your return to work? 12 suggestions were made to participants to describe complications: respiratory, cardiovascular, psychiatric, cognitive, neurological, rheumatologic, renal, hepatic, digestive, endocrine, obstetrical, no complications.”

The discussion section of the results also needs to be supplemented. It is also necessary to list the factors that did not show significant relationships, and describe your assumptions about this.

Response to reviewer 3:

The authors added the following sentences page 6 line 209-221:

“In our study, there was no significant association between time to return to work and gender, occupational category, presence of a risk factor (comorbidity, disability or chronic illness) or occurrence of medical complications.

Aben et al. conducted a study among Dutch employees who reported sick due to covid-19 (N=30 396)(10). They underlined that the main predictors contributing to later return to work were older age, female sex, belonging to a risk group, and the symptoms shortness of breath and fatigue.

Jacobsen et al. conducted a retrospective study among 7466 patients sick due to COVID-19 to explore return to work after covid-19 (15). They showed that female sex, older age and comorbidity were associated with a lower chance of returning to work. The low size sample, the potential bias of the healthy and young worker in our study, are factors that may have contributed to the lack of evidence of a significant association between time to return to work and these factors.”
